Transaction 81fb265e778874c7f4bf88bdbb046a831e12b51b578b805972bf9f797237e172
1 Input
1 Output
-
81fb265e778874c7f4bf88bdbb046a831e12b51b578b805972bf9f797237e172:0
- value
- 3119722
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5e59333981ee5aca53ee13c330aa76d077bfdddf OP_EQUALVERIFY OP_CHECKSIG
- address
- 19bsNmH5XJ3PxkZeCtTVY8qBjB3XQQDKTv